Meanings and Origins of the name Joseph Christopher

The name Joseph is of Hebrew origin, derived from the Hebrew name Yosef, meaning 'God will increase' or 'God will add.' It symbolizes abundance and divine blessing, reflecting an evergreen hope for growth and prosperity in family and personal life. Notably, Joseph appears in religious texts as a significant patriarchal figure, reinforcing its timeless appeal.

Christopher, on the other hand, has Greek origins and translates to 'bearer of Christ.' Traditionally, it was a name given to symbolize deep faith and a spiritual calling. It became widely popular in Christian communities due to St. Christopher, known as the patron saint of travelers. This name has consistently been borne by individuals conveying a sense of security, eternal hope, and a guiding presence.
